2015 Soul Train Music Award Recap

This year’s Soul Train Music Awards was one you did not want to miss. Host Erykah Badu led the hippest trip around. The house was brought down over and over again with stunning performances from Erica Campbell, Jasmine Sullivan, Jeremih and Fantasia just to name a few. Musical Legends such as Bobby Brown, After 7, Tevin Campbell, and R. Kelly. Empire’s very own V. Bozeman blew everyone away performing her song “Smile.”

Big winners of the night include The Weekend winning Album of the Year and Best Male R&B/Soul Artist and Bruno Mars winning Song of the Year and Video of the Year. Best Dance Performance went to no other than Silento with his #1 hit “Watch Me (Whip/NaeNae)”. Jidenna walked away with Best New Artist. Other Winners included Jill Scott, Tyrese, Kendrick Lamar, Common,and John Legend.

After 15 years of organic soul music, Jill Scott was honored with the first-ever Lady of Soul Award, and for his contributions to R&B for 20 years plus, Kenny “Babyface” Edmonds received the night’s Legend Award.

This year’s Soul Train Awards was indeed a night of firsts, with the first-ever “Soul Cypher” featuring the oh so lovely Chrisette Michele, Lalah Hathaway, the legendary Eddie Levert, K-Ci Hailey, and Erykah Badu on the ones and twos. Of course, each of these musicians swooned us with their cypher delivery, and each brought their own fresh take on soul music.
